Netflix has announced that it is renewing Emily in Paris for a fifth season, following the return of season 4 on September 12.



In season 4 – which was split into two parts, with part 1 debuting on August 12 – Emily (Lily Collins) begins a romance with a handsome Italian fashion director and then moves to Italy to open an office in Rome for Agence Grateau.

The season 5 announcement included a teaser of Emily sitting on the rooftop terrace in Rome as she sipped an espresso and said with a wink, "There's no place like Rome."

Show creator Darren Star confirmed last week that the Rome connection will continue in season 5.

“She didn’t change her Instagram handle to Emily in Rome. She is working in Rome sometimes. Sylvie’s company has an office in Rome. Emily’s getting that on its feet,” he said in a Q&A about Season 4B. “I don’t necessarily think that it means a permanent — in my mind, it’s definitely not a permanent — move to Rome. We’re not leaving Paris.”

About the upcoming season 5, Collins said she's looking forward to seeing what happens between her character and her fashion exec love interest, Marcello, played by Eugenio Franceschini.

“Marcello is a whole other adventure that we want for Emily because we ultimately want Emily to be able to have a better work/life balance,” she said. “We want to have Emily be able to smile without condition. We want to see her beyond her vacay mode. And he comes at that perfect time.”
